Defensive Driving(Transportation Safety Association of Ontario)
Modern Training Ontario offers new and experienced drivers the knowledge required for defensive driving. It demonstrates how driver error contributes to 95% of vehicle collisions and how to avoid such situations.
The instructors of this seminar will demonstrate how road conditions, vehicle speed, weight and condition of equipment can be responsible for the various out of control situations.

Defensive DrivingBehaviour, Attitudes & Consequences is CTECs Defensive Driving program. This is not the standard program you or your staff have endured in the past.
In this program we will discuss behaviours of the human, the vehicle and the environment. Not only are the reasons for the competencies explained but this program goes much further by discussing the consequences of the decisions we make while driving. Understanding behaviours and consequences are the only reliable method to begin to change attitudes.
*This program includes frank discussions and graphic, unsterilized, photographs of motor vehicle collisions.
Todays driving task requires a major in shift in attitude to change the growing trend of death, injury and property damage.
